This will be a field more hotly contested in the month of April, but in March we has a spattering of domestic games.

The Indian season had the season ender of the Irani Cup whilst English county teams had a few tournaments in Dubai and the MCC University Games started today.

I bequeath the inaugural Domestic Player of the Month award to Jayant Yadav.

The Haryana man was the chief destroyer for the Rest of India team that pulled off the heist-like run chase that wrestled the Irani Cup from Mumbai.

In both innings Yadav got four wickets, the highest total for any of the bowlers.

He also played a bit of a blinder as a night watchman on Day 3 - mustering 46 batting at three.
